Rechercher une page de manuel
ggiDrawVLine
Langue: en
Version: 271083 (debian - 07/07/09)
Section: 3 (Bibliothèques de fonctions)
NAME
ggiDrawVLine, ggiPutVLine, ggiGetVLine - Draw, put, and get a vertical line from a visualSYNOPSIS
#include <ggi/ggi.h> int ggiDrawVLine(ggi_visual_t vis, int x, int y, int h); int ggiPutVLine(ggi_visual_t vis, int x, int y, int h, const void *buf); int ggiGetVLine(ggi_visual_t vis, int x, int y, int h, void *buf);
DESCRIPTION
Draw, put, or get a vertical line from (x, y), extending h pixels in the positive y direction (normally down). The width of the line is one pixel.The buf parameter in Get/Put functions points to a buffer from which the pixels will be read, or to which they will be written (it must be correctly allocated), respectively. See ggiPackColors(3) and ggiUnmapPixel(3) functions for details on how to deal with pixels.
RETURN VALUE
All three functions return 0 to indicate success.SEE ALSO
ggiDrawBox(3), ggiDrawHLine(3), ggiDrawLine(3), ggiMapColor(3), ggi_pixelformat(3)Contenus ©2006-2024 Benjamin Poulain
Design ©2006-2024 Maxime Vantorre